About June Bug the british shorthair grey tuxedo kitten!
Little Junes life wasn’t the most glamorous before coming into foster care. She was found living under someones house out in the freezing cold, all by herself.
Once rescued, she spent days recuperating from a big abscess and the flu in a soft warm bed with a hot water bottle around the clock. She was very shy, scared and not used to human contact, but not long after arriving she felt comfortable enough to give a huge appreciation purr. June has been fed a raw food diet which is obsessed over. She purrs at every meal time.
We found out very quickly that June LOVES the company of other cats and became extremely confident and affectionate around her foster brothers. Which is why June would need to go to a house with another confident/ playful cat or another kitten.
After a few weeks in foster care, June has really come out of her shell. she loves the affection of her foster mum and the attention of her new foster brothers. Over time she has become accustomed to the movements of the house and is less skittish. She now stands confidently as everyone walks by. This is something to be aware of when taking June into your home, patience and understanding Is key to this poor little soul who's life was always in flight mode and is now beginning to trust humans.

Adoption details
To adopt a cat from Cat People you'll be required to have a house check done, show 100 points of ID and fill out & sign an adoption contract.
Deposits are accepted to hold cats & kittens before adoption - this deposit is not refundable (instalment payments can be arranged with the coordinator to pre-approved adopters).
Cats from our group are all are vet checked, flea treated, wormed, vaccinated and desexed before being taken home by their adopters. Additionally, all of our cats have been evaluated for behavioural traits, fed a high-quality diet, and well socialised. Please note: all Cat People cats and kittens are indoor only, this is not negotiable.
Adoptions can be done with a two week foster to adopt arrangement for adult cats only.
We will communicate with you through every step of the adoption process to ensure that your experience (and the cat's) is excellent and that you are confident in your decision to adopt a feline companion
Returns are only accepted due to health issues confirmed by a veterinarian.
